A high-detail 3D model of an organic, biomorphic statement ring designed for 3D printing. The structure is a complex, non-uniform lattice with a porous, cellular topology resembling dried coral or trabecular bone. The ring features interconnected 'tendrils' and 'cavities' of varying diameters, creating a skeletal, wraparound form that extends vertically along the finger. The surface texture is rugged and cast-metal, with slightly rounded edges and a 'molten' aesthetic. Ensure the mesh is manifold (watertight) with a minimum wall thickness of 1.2mm for stainless steel durability. No flat planes; all surfaces are fluid and sculptural.
